- Material Description: Wool is an ideal rug fiber because it's resilient enough to bounce back to its original shape after being walked on, making it a smart choice for high-traffic areas. Wool contains lanolin, a natural oil that makes wool both stain resistant and flame retardant without chemical treatment. This means dirt and debris sit on the outside of the fibers, allowing it to be vacuumed up easily. Pure wool rugs will shed noticeably for the first few months and will diminish over time.

How It's Made
State-of-the-art machines are used to weave the entire rug. Machine looming produces rugs with a uniform look and dense weave at a value. Finishing details are completed primarily by hand.
Construction
Machine-loomed rugs are made using computer-controlled tufting needles that quickly push loops of yarn through a primary backing. Expert craftsmen carefully inspect the rug after weaving and fill any gaps with a tufting gun or, in the case of tiny areas, a single-tuft needle. Using a scissors, excess yarns are hand-trimmed from the front, back and edges of the rug. After a final edging, each rug is inspected for size, consistency and overall quality.

Finish Details
A non-allergenic, synthetic latex backing is rolled on by hand after the tufting process to hold the yarns in place. Then a secondary backing material is added to add strength and stability. A final layer of flexible latex is troweled on, to lock the backing system together and create a smooth back.
